Hi help please, I have a newly re built P2 (1000 miles or so) all standard except JL and jetted to suit. Rode to southend at the weekend, heat siezed on the way there all ok after 5 mins, and above 50mph (1/2 to 2/3 throttle)it would pink badly so had to ride 100 odd miles at 45!! Thought it was a jetting problem as plug very lean, stopped at Kegra's (expensive) and up jetted it to a 122 then a 123 I think it has helped but not much. Any ideas please. cheers jono

i had the same when i built a p2 with a rebored barrel at 66.9mm with a rh jl put a 125 in it and was nipping , honed the barrel to 4 thou clearance ended up on 128 with the timing retarded to 17 deg but mate sold it shortly after so not sure what happened

jono wrote:Sausage built it for me as a standard rally hack engine so 23 degrees I am guessing.
23 is toooo much, move it back.

Also seen a few problems with JL right handers.....got to confess I used the old 'rz' version with great success, but not sure now about the differences between the newer versions/copies. Some stiffle at top revs, almost like fuel starvation, some run hot....mixed results!
